一.实验要求
1.使用 gdb 跟踪分析一个系统调用内核函数(上周选择的那一个系统调用),系统调用列表参见 torvalds/linux。推荐在实验楼 Linux 虚拟机环境下完成实验。
2.根据本周所学知识分析系统调用的过程,从 system_call 开始到 iret 结束之间的整个过程,并画出简要准确的流程图
二.实验步骤
1.克隆menu:使用git clone https://github.com/mengning/menu.git下载menu代码
cd LinuxKernel
git clone https://github.com/mengning/menu.git
cd menu
2.打开test.c并加入getgid
vim test.c